IRC-ASE held an event on Feb 5 tiled “KFUPM-Quanser Workshop on Cyber-Physical Systems”. The event was co-sponsored and funded by industry (Atlab and Quanser companies), and focused on introducing research/teaching equipment from Quanser to academicians from GCC and KFUPM. We have used these equipment related to control systems and autonomous programmable vehicles, and are trying to create a scientific regional community around these systems. Our guests were faculty and department heads from all over GCC (7 from Qatar, Kuwait and UAE; 20+ from KSA universities). Attendees received hands-on demos and networking meetings, and were very engaged and impressed. All expenses regarding guest accommodation, gifts, banners, etc. were from the companies, and the event was held in IRC-ASE’s new premises in the old consulate.
